About Rajesh Patel
Rajesh Patel is a scholar working on Health Informatics, Emergency Medicine and Emergency Medical Services, having authored 34 papers that have together received 919 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Surgical Simulation and Training (3 papers), Emergency and Acute Care Studies (3 papers) and Simulation-Based Education in Healthcare (3 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Complementary and Manual Therapy (34 citations), Psychiatry and Mental health (219 citations) and Health (119 citations). Rajesh Patel has collaborated with scholars based in United States, India and United Kingdom. Frequent co-authors include U. K. Misra, Jayantee Kalita, Tammy Chang, S. Ryan Greysen, Vineet Chopra, Sanjeev Jha, Reg Dennick, Inga T. Lennes, Lindsey R. Baden and Ellen C. Caniglia. Their work appears in journals such as New England Journal of Medicine, Annals of Internal Medicine and PLoS ONE.
